No, you always want to have terminators on each _end_ of the bus.
Always two terminators…..no more, no less.
(Well, 99.99% of the time….)
An active terminator replaces _one_ of the two terminators.
In the case you sight, it should be:
COMPUTER (terminated) ->Dev1->Dev2->Dev3 (terminated)
In the case of a board with both an internal connector and an external
connector, it should be:
Dev1 (terminated) ->COMPUTER (not terminated)->Dev2->Dev3 (terminated)
BTW, AFAIK, the best way to 'visualize' a terminator is to consider what
it's purpose is: to dampen signal reflections in a line.
I'm not really an 'analog' guy, but I've been told that the main reason to
have a terminator is to eliminate signal reflections in an electrical
line.
Consider the attenuation you can see on an NTSC signal – where square
waves turn into rounded hills, and improper termination can lead to
ghosting. Supposedly, when dealing with high-speed digital signals like a
SCSI bus, the same problems can crop up. Everytime there is a junction
(connector), a small difference in impedance can result in a reflected
signal. Because SCSI data uses high frequency digital pulses on each data
line, they tend to act like complex RC circuits, where the actual SCSI
cable takes on capacitor-like properties. All the high speed digital data
ends up turning into mush by the time it reaches certain devices.
An active terminator acts to dynamically minimize the high-speed
transients on each line, resulting in a reduction of noise, and squarer
pulses. (Don't ask me how….)
